杏离体繁殖的研究

摘    要:对影响杏离体繁殖的有关因素进行了研究。结果表明,杏的增殖和生长适宜的BA和IBA质量浓度分别为1.0~1.5和0.05~0.1mg·L-1,生根适宜的IBA质量浓度为0.2mg·L-1.培养基中加入GA3和降低NH4NO3浓度有利于加长生长。随着继代培养次数的增加,芽的增殖、加长生长和生根效应均呈上升趋势。山梨醇作碳源时芽的增殖倍数高于蔗糖,而新梢生长差,生根率低。

In Vitro Propagation of Apricot

Abstract:Some factors influencing in vitro propagation of apricot (Armeniaca vulgaris Lam.) were studied.The results showed that the optimum concentrations of benzyladenine(BA) and indole 3 butyric(IBA) for shoot proliferation and growth were 1.0-1.5 and 0.05-0.1 mg/L,respectively.IBA at 0.2 mg/L was most favourable for rooting.Adding gibberellic acid(GA 3) and reducing NH 4NO 3 concentration of MS medium promoted shoot elongation.The proliferation rate of buds,shoot elongation and rooting ability had an increasing trend with increasing of subculture number.Sorbitol as carbon source promoted proliferation,but decreased shoot growth and rooting ability compared with sucrose.
